Why is Human Insight important?

New rules apply. A new order has risen. The locus of control has changed. Brands no longer control the game. Now is the time of the human!

Sound familiar? Have a peruse of any copy of Campaign or Marketing Week and you’ll find at least two or three articles with words to this affect.  But what does all this really mean?

